Gus Krock

August H. Krock

Position: Pitcher
Bats: Right, Throws: Right
Height: 6' 0", Weight: 196 lb.

Born: May 9, 1866 in Milwaukee, WI (All Transactions)
Debut: April 24, 1888
Teams (by GP): WhiteStockings/Nationals/Hoosiers/Bisons 1888-1890

Final Game: July 26, 1890
Died: March 22, 1905 in Pasadena, CA
